Capital One - Richmond, VA

posted 2 months ago

Full-time
Richmond, VA
Credit Intermediation and Related Activities

About the position

As a Lead Platform Engineer in Site Reliability Engineering (SRE) at Capital One, you will be at the forefront of driving a major transformation within the organization. This role is designed for individuals who are passionate about building and supporting DevOps tools using emerging technologies. You will work closely with product owners to understand the desired application capabilities and testing scenarios, ensuring that the solutions you develop meet real customer needs. Your responsibilities will include continuously improving software engineering practices and collaborating within and across Agile teams to design, develop, test, implement, and support technical solutions across a full-stack of development tools and technologies. In this position, you will lead the craftsmanship, availability, resilience, and scalability of your solutions. You will be encouraged to stay on top of tech trends, experiment with and learn new technologies, and participate in both internal and external technology communities. Mentoring other members of the engineering community will also be a key aspect of your role. You will promote innovation, the implementation of cutting-edge technologies, inclusion, outside-of-the-box thinking, teamwork, self-organization, and diversity within your team. Utilizing scripting languages such as Python, SQL, Ruby, and Groovy, as well as container orchestration services including Docker and ECS, you will leverage configuration management tools like Ansible and Terraform, along with a variety of AWS tools and services. This position is ideal for someone who thrives in a fast-paced, collaborative, and iterative delivery environment, and who is eager to solve complex technical problems.

Responsibilities

  • Work with product owners to understand desired application capabilities and testing scenarios.
  • Continuously improve software engineering practices.
  • Design, develop, test, implement, and support technical solutions across a full-stack of development tools and technologies within Agile teams.
  • Lead the craftsmanship, availability, resilience, and scalability of solutions.
  • Stay on top of tech trends, experiment with and learn new technologies, and mentor other members of the engineering community.
  • Encourage innovation, implementation of cutting-edge technologies, inclusion, outside-of-the-box thinking, teamwork, self-organization, and diversity.
  • Utilize scripting languages like Python, SQL, Ruby, and Groovy, and container orchestration services including Docker and ECS.

Requirements

  • High School Diploma, GED, or equivalent certification.
  • At least 6 years of experience using build and deployment tools (Jenkins, GitHub, or Artifactory).
  • At least 4 years of experience with AWS.
  • At least 2 years of team leadership experience.

Nice-to-haves

  • 5+ years of experience with AWS.
  • 2+ years of experience in Agile practices.
  • 5+ years of Site Reliability Engineering experience.
  • 5+ years of experience on improving observability, performance efficiency, and resilience of applications.
  • 5+ years of experience in building the architecture and design of new and current systems.

Benefits

  • Comprehensive health benefits
  • Financial benefits
  • Inclusive set of benefits supporting total well-being
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service